WebJul 7, 2024 · The sum of divisors function, denoted by σ(n), is the sum of all positive divisors of n. σ(12) = 1 + 2 + 3 + 4 + 6 + 12 = 28. Note that we can express σ(n) as σ(n) = … WebMar 31, 2024 · IMPORTANT CONCEPT: A perfect square (the square of an integer) will always have an ODD number of positive divisors. For example, 25 has 3 positive divisors: 1, 5 and 25 Likewise, 16 has 5 positive divisors 1, 2, 4, 8 and 16 And 100 has 9 positive divisors 1, 2, 4, 5, 10, 20, 25, 50 and 100-----

Input a positive integer and this calculator will calculate: • the complete list of divisors of the given number. • the sum of its divisors, • the number of … Webσ(n)is the sum of the positive divisors of n, including 1 and nitself s(n)is the sum of the proper divisorsof n, including 1, but not nitself; that is, s(n) = σ(n) − n a deficient numberis greater than the sum of its proper divisors; that is, s(n) < n a perfect numberequals the sum of its proper divisors; that is, s(n) = n
